Clarify the connection between Martin Luther and the Treaty of Westphalia Medieval connections that were predominant in Europe till the start of the second 50% of the seventeenth century went about as a brake on further financial advancement. The Catholicism was the fundamental supporter of primitive request. It purported the privilege of the nobles and government for the supreme force in the public arena. Notwithstanding, around then another social class, the bourgeoisie, rises that makes guarantee for having domination over the social request. The bourgeoisie is associated with the gathering of critical riches around then and requirements the extension of its privileges in state government. The possibility of this new church depended on Martin Luthers articulation that a man arrives at salvation not through the congregation (Catholic) and its services yet rather through the confidence presented to a man straightforwardly by God. This position disproved the cases of the church for mastery in the public arena and state government. For the bourgeoisie this proposition implied the likelihood to cancel medieval principle and that was actually the motivation behind why the bourgeoisie and other social classes joined around that teaching in their battle against the feudalism. At the end of the day the battles against the Catholic Church got one of the approaches to practice bourgeoisies battle against the feudalism and for its benefits. The Feudal-Catholic react, that rose as military confederation of Catholic German states, Catholic League, in1609 had its motivation to reestablish the matchless quality of the Catholicism in those nations where the Reformation made its position firm. Strain among Catholicism and Protestants in the long run touched off into of the Thirty Years War. This reactionary association incorporated the German head, Catholic leaders of Holy Roman Empire and Spain. The Catholic League was contradicted by the military-political Union of Protestant leaders of South and West Germany and a few other Protestant German states, which was established in 1608 and was called Evangelical Union. Western Europe got partitioned into two military camps with the military strain hotbed in the middle that prompted the large war which included the majority of the significant European mainland states. As it is realized this war finished with the Peace of Westphalia that authoritatively perceived the Dutch Republic and Swiss Confederation (those were where the Protestant Church was ruling). The finish of the Thirty Years War dispensed with the papacys job as a supranational force and implied the triumph of Martin Luthers thoughts over the Catholicism.
